Pupils will develop knowledge and skills of communication, including freehand 3D sketching using the crating technique. They will learn how to render to show texture and tone. They will also learn how to draw using more formal techniques, such as one-point perspective and orthographic projection.
You will learn to add render to a 3D sketch to show material texture.
Adding material, colour and texture can enhance the drawing. By adding tone and texture to the sketch through rendering, we can show how the object will look and feel.

Mistake: Rendering and sketching are the same process. Correction: Sketching is like creating the blueprint or the structure of the 3D model. Rendering happens afterward and focuses on adding realistic appearances to the sketch, like making glass look transparent or wood look grainy.
